If we were having coffee, I would tell you…

I got a really cool gift for my parents called Storyworth. Basically, they send a question to the recipient of your choice about their life via email each week. They then, email the answers back. After one year, all the questions are put into a bound keepsake book with photos and sent back to them and me. The questions are things like, “what was your favorite childhood memory? What was your first date with your spouse like? What was your first job? etc.

Before I ordered it, I asked them both if they were on board with doing it. They both promised they would keep up with the weekly emails and questions. So far, my mom has kept up and completed hers. My dad has not. Apparently, he is “busy”. With what I do not know. I kind of expected him to flake out. I know he is going to be very jealous when my mom’s book is complete.

warming up with the ultimate coffee date

Anyway, I really think this is a fantastic gift to give to aging parents and very reasonably priced, so I wanted to share it with you all. I wish I had done it for my grandmother. You can find the details at Storyworth.
